Jerry Tate

Jerry Kenneth Tate (born c. 1968) is an information systems manager active in Birmingham City Schools parent-teacher associations and an executive board member of the Birmingham Education Foundation.

Tate graduated from Marengo High School and earned his bachelor of science in computer information systems at Alabama State University and served as a lieutenant and nuclear-biological-chemical specialist in the U.S. Army. He spent 26 years working as a project manager for Alagasco. He has also served as Sunday School superintendent for Bethel Missional Baptist Church.

Tate ran for Birmingham Board of Education District 1 in the 2013 Birmingham municipal election. He was then a supporter of embattled superintendent Craig Witherspoon. He ran again, challenging Douglas Ragland, in the 2021 Birmingham municipal election.
